Compare and contrast filtrate and blood
What will be an ideal response?
Both filtrate and blood plasma contain water, electrolytes, acids and bases, organic molecules, and metabolic wastes. However, unlike blood, filtrate does not contain blood cells and proteins as they are too large to fit through the filtration membrane of the glomerulus.
